Summary

TAK-653 (also known as 9E3TOE5RIZ) is a selective AMPA PAM (Positive Allosteric Modulator) that targets the same pathway as some notable racetams but with higher selectivity and without agonist affinity. The compound has been developed by Takeda (Millennium Pharmaceuticals, Inc.) for treatment-resistant depression, however comparitively, its effect on spatial cognition is more significant and interesting.

Studies have shown that TAK-653 can cross the blood-brain barrier and increase corticospinal excitability in both rats and humans. In addition, it has been shown to improve cognitive functions in multiple domains in rats and working memory in monkeys.

In one study on humans, TAK-653 improved the participants performance on the stroop test, which is indicative of spatial cognitive function.

In terms of side effects, TAK-653 has been well tolerated in studies, with a low incidence of side effects being reported. There were no serious adverse events reported and no participants withdrew from the studies due to adverse events. It also has a good pharmacological profile, being very potent at low doses and with a favorable half life of approximately 10 hours.

Pharmacology

Other Names TAK-653, TAK653, Osavampator, UNII-9E3TOE5RIZ, CHEMBL4594403, MS-26031, HY-115864
Status Passed Phase 1
Pubchem CID 56655833
CAS Number 1358751-06-0
IUPAC Name 9-(4-cyclohexyloxyphenyl)-7-methyl-3,4-dihydropyrazino[2,1-c][1,2,4]thiadiazine 2,2-dioxide
Molecular Formula C19H23N3O3S
Smiles CC1=CN2CCS(=O)(=O)N=C2C(=N1)C3=CC=C(C=C3)OC4CCCCC4
